What Does Doll Dream Meaning Mean in Dreams?

At its core, doll dream meaning is connected to innocence, control, and emotional expression. A doll is something that looks human but is not alive, which makes it a powerful symbol in dreams. It often represents a part of yourself that feels silent, unheard, or shaped by others.

If the doll in your dream looks happy, it may reflect peaceful memories or a longing for simplicity. If it appears broken or scary, it can point toward emotional neglect or unresolved experiences. The doll dream meaning can also suggest that you are hiding your true feelings or acting in a way that doesn’t fully reflect who you are.

Sometimes, the dream is simply asking you to reconnect with your natural self, the version of you that existed before pressure, expectations, and fear.


Psychological Interpretation of Doll Dream Meaning

From a psychological point of view, doll dream meaning is closely tied to the subconscious mind. Dreams often bring forward emotions that we suppress during our waking life. A doll can represent a situation where you feel controlled, like you are being “handled” by someone else’s decisions.

If you dream of playing with a doll, it may reflect your desire to feel safe and cared for. On the other hand, if the doll feels lifeless or distant, it could mean emotional disconnection. The doll dream meaning also appears in people who are dealing with stress, especially when they feel they cannot express themselves openly.

In some cases, this dream is linked to childhood memories. It may remind you of a time when you felt either loved or ignored. Your mind uses the doll as a symbol to process these experiences and bring awareness to your current emotional state.

Cultural and Religious Interpretations

Different cultures view doll dream meaning in unique ways, but many share similar themes.

In Islamic thought, dreams are often seen as meaningful messages. A doll may represent innocence or a reminder to protect your purity of heart. It can also reflect responsibility, especially if the dream involves caring for the doll.

In Eastern traditions, dolls can symbolize illusion. Life itself is sometimes described as something temporary, and the doll becomes a reminder that not everything is as real as it seems. The doll dream meaning here points toward awareness and detachment.

In Western psychology and culture, dolls are often linked to childhood and identity. Dreams about dolls may reflect personal development, emotional healing, or unresolved past experiences.
